Zimbabwe unveil list of contracted players

The fate of Zimbabwe's rebel cricketers was seemingly signed and sealed today, as the Zimbabwe Cricket Union unveiled its list of contracted players for the 2004-05 season. Of the 15 players who protested against the politicisation of Zimbabwean cricket, only three - Barney Rogers, Gavin Ewing and Charles Coventry - have been included.
The rest, it must be assumed, are unlikely to play for their country again, although with the long-awaited arbitration process due to be completed in October, the ZCU has left the door slightly ajar by announcing that 22 player/coach contracts will be considered, in addition to the 29 players already unveiled. For the likes of Heath Streak, Grant Flower and Ray Price, all of whom have turned to county cricket since the dispute erupted, it might yet be a means of returning to the fold in one capacity or another.
For the time being, however, the contracts have been split into three tiers - National, Level I Senior and Level I Junior. Rogers, a 22-year-old left-hand batsman and part-time offspinner, is one of nine cricketers to be awarded the top-level deal. He made a pair of half-centuries in the recent one-day series against Bangladesh, and has been identified, along with Tatenda Taibu, Mark Vermeulen, Dion Ebrahim, Douglas Hondo, Mluleki Nkala, Stuart Matsikenyeri, Alester Maregwede and Blessing Mahwire, as a core member of Zimbabwe's future Test team.
Ewing and Coventry have been awarded Level 1 Senior contracts, along with Vusi Sibanda, Tinashe Panyangara and Brendan Taylor, all of whom have made important contributions to the team in recent months, while the Junior level consists of ten promising young players. Of these, only Waddington Mwayenga has had international experience, although his one wicket to date is a notable one - Ricky Ponting, stumped by Taibu for 10 during a one-day international at Harare.
National contract
Tatenda Taibu
Mark Vermeulen
Dion Ebrahim
Douglas Hondo
Mluleki Nkala
Stuart Matsikenyeri
Alester Maregwede
Barney Rogers
Blessing Mahwire
Level 1 Senior
Vusimuzi Sibanda
Brendan Taylor
Tinashe Panyangara
Elton Chigumbura
Edward Rainsford
Prosper Utseya
Gavin Ewing
Jordane Nicolle
Charles Coventry
Tawanda Mupariwa
Level 1 Junior
Graeme Cremer
Innocent Chinyoka
Chamunorwa Chibhabha
Stephen Wright
Tafadzwa Mufambisi
Bobby Mpofu
Waddington Mwayenga
Alan Mwayenga
Wisdom Siziba
Ryan Bennett
